Thicker oil is harder to push around the oil passageways.  It makes sense that the gallery pressure would be a little higher.  Particularly when cold. The SOHC4 has an oil gallery running up the cylinder block to the head at each end right next to the head gasket.  Which bike do you have?  Some of them have restrictors up top which would exacerbate the cold high pressure issue.

Was the Castrol designated for motorcycle use, or generic automotive use?
